Given a temperature of 25°C, find the equivalent in °F.

Answer:

25° Celsius is equivalent to 77° Fahrenheit.

Step-by-step explanation:

To convert temperatures in degrees Celsius to Fahrenheit, multiply by 1.8 (or 9/5) and add 32.

so 25*1.8=45

45+32=77

so the  answer is 77° Fahrenheit.
